Buying a used car privately is where the scams are: a price that is too good to be true, a seller who wants a deposit before you have seen the car, a shipping or "I moved" story so you can never meet, a fake eBay or escrow "protection" link. CarBluff checks all of it before you ever message the...

Features and specs

What each product offers, as listed by its team.

StackBlitz 6 features
CarBluff 5 features
  • Speed
    StackBlitz is known for its quick load times and fast editing capabilities, making it ideal for rapid development and testing.
  • Ease of Use
    The interface is intuitive and user-friendly, allowing developers to get started quickly without a steep learning curve.
  • Zero-Setup
    Users can write, compile, and run code directly in the browser without any setup or configuration required.
  • Integrations
    StackBlitz integrates seamlessly with GitHub, allowing for easy import and export of repositories.
  • WebContainers
    StackBlitz uses WebContainers to run Node.js applications in the browser, providing a near-native development experience.
  • Collaboration
    Real-time collaboration features allow multiple users to work on the same project simultaneously, similar to Google Docs.

Possible disadvantages

  • Limited Plugins
    Unlike traditional IDEs like VSCode or IntelliJ, StackBlitz has a limited ecosystem of plugins and extensions.
  • Online Dependency
    StackBlitz requires an internet connection to function, which can be a limitation for developers who need to work offline.
  • Performance
    For very large projects or those requiring extensive computational resources, performance may degrade compared to local development environments.
  • Mobile Accessibility
    While StackBlitz is accessible on mobile devices, the user experience is not as optimized as it is on desktop browsers.
  • Limited Framework Support
    Although StackBlitz supports many popular frameworks, it doesn't support all frameworks or versions, which could be limiting for some projects.
  • Storage and Persistence
    Files and data are stored in the cloud, which might raise concerns around data privacy and persistence for some users.
